In the past, we have been discussing legibility of claims such as "handcrafted" for ice-cream or "homemade" for pasta - as these conveyed the values consumers were looking for. With Covid-19 and social distancing, these words may no longer be appealing. Will we soon need to assess whether a pizza can be promoted as being "bot-made", of whether a food manufacturers can claim that the lasagna has been "sanitation verified"?
Expect new claims such as “bot-made” and “sanitation verified,” as well as more automation in restaurant kitchens
